Dacor Oven Error Code F2

Dacor Oven Error Code F2

Dacor Oven Error Code F2 indicates an over-temperature issue within the oven. This error typically points to a malfunction in one of three components: a stuck relay on the electronic oven control board, a failed sensor, or a short circuit in the oven heating circuit.

Here’s a breakdown of each potential cause:

  1. Stuck Relay on Electronic Oven Control Board:

    • The electronic oven control board manages various functions in the oven, including temperature regulation.
    • If a relay on the control board becomes stuck in the closed position, it can lead to the oven overheating.
    • A professional service technician is recommended to assess and address issues with the control board.
  2. Failed Sensor:

    • Ovens are equipped with temperature sensors to monitor and regulate the cooking temperature.
    • If the sensor fails or provides inaccurate readings, it can result in the oven becoming too hot.
    • Diagnosis and replacement of a faulty temperature sensor should be carried out by a qualified technician.
  3. Short in the Oven Heating Circuit:

    • The heating circuit is responsible for generating and maintaining the desired cooking temperature.
    • A short circuit in this circuit can cause the oven to exceed the set temperature, triggering the F2 error code.
    • Professional service is essential to identify and rectify any short circuits in the heating system.
